在科技飞速发展的今天,编程教育逐渐成为培养孩子创新能力和逻辑思维的重要途径。对于家长来说,选择一款既适合孩子学习又能让他们乐在其中的编程软件至关重要。以下,我将为您详细介绍三款设计独特的编程软件,它们不仅能够激发孩子的学习兴趣,同时也让家长放心。
1. Scratch
简介: Scratch是一款由麻省理工学院(MIT)开发的开源图形化编程语言,适用于所有年龄段的初学者。它通过积木式的编程块来构建程序,让用户无需编写复杂的代码即可实现各种功能。
优点:
- 图形化编程:孩子可以通过拖拽和组合积木来学习编程逻辑,降低了学习门槛。
- 创作自由度:Scratch支持动画、游戏、故事等多种创作形式,满足了孩子的创意需求。
- 社区庞大:Scratch拥有全球庞大的社区,孩子可以在这里分享作品,学习他人的编程技巧。
适用人群: 适合7岁以上的孩子,尤其适合编程初学者。
2. Tynker
简介: Tynker是一款针对儿童的图形化编程平台,它以游戏化的方式引导孩子学习编程。Tynker提供了丰富的编程项目,包括制作游戏、动画、机器人控制等。
优点:
- 游戏化学习:通过游戏化的项目,孩子可以在玩乐中学习编程。
- 项目驱动:Tynker的编程项目设计得循序渐进,帮助孩子逐步提升编程技能。
- 安全可靠:Tynker提供家长控制功能,让家长可以监控孩子的学习进度。
适用人群: 适合6-14岁的孩子,尤其适合对游戏和动画感兴趣的孩子。
3. Code.org
简介: Code.org是一个非营利组织,致力于推广编程教育。它提供了丰富的编程课程和活动,包括Hour of Code(一小时编程)等,旨在让更多人了解编程。
优点:
- 免费资源:Code.org提供了大量的免费编程资源,包括教程、项目等。
- 课程丰富:Code.org的课程涵盖了从基础到进阶的各个层次,满足不同年龄段孩子的需求。
- 寓教于乐:Code.org的课程设计得生动有趣,能够吸引孩子的注意力。
适用人群: 适合所有年龄段的孩子,尤其适合没有编程基础的孩子。
总结
选择适合孩子的编程软件时,家长应考虑孩子的兴趣、年龄以及软件的学习难度。Scratch、Tynker和Code.org都是不错的选择,它们不仅能够帮助孩子学习编程,还能让他们在快乐中成长。希望这篇介绍能帮助您为孩子找到最适合的编程软件!
